Beacon Award, Young Retailer of the Year Winners Honored at IHI Awards Gala

The 2025 Beacon Award recipients were honored during the IHI Awards Gala for achievements in leadership, innovation and retail excellence.

Independent retailers from across North America came together July 30 at the JW Marriott Orlando Grande Lakes to celebrate excellence and achievement during the 2025 IHI Awards Gala. 

The evening spotlighted two signature honors—the Beacon Awards and the NHPA Young Retailer of the Year Awards—highlighting lifetime achievement, the best new stores, digital marketing excellences, and next-generation leadership within the independent home improvement channel.

“Hardware Connection has been recognizing industry excellence through the Beacon Awards for 13 years. It is a distinct honor to tell the stories of retailers who have made such a meaningful impact on their communities—and on the industry as a whole,” said Hardware Connection editor Doug Donaldson, who co-hosted the ceremony.

This year’s Beacon Award recipients included:

  • Retail Beacon Award, recognizing lifetime achievement and enduring impact:
    – Randy Andes, Randy’s Hardware
    – Peter Grebeck, Peter’s True Value Hardware
    – Theisen Family, Theisen’s
  • Beacon Award for Best New Store honorees:
    – 3 Sons Hardware True Value
    – Coulee Hardware
    – Matt’s Building Materials
  • Beacon Award for Digital Excellence, sponsored by WD-40:
    – Sullivan Hardware & Garden

The Beacon Awards were made possible through the support of wholesale sponsors Do it Best, Orgill and True Value, along with Epicor, Ettore, Fluidmaster, and WD-40, sponsor of the inaugural Beacon Award for Digital Excellence.

Young Retailer of the Year Awards Spotlight Rising Talent

During this first-of-its-kind Awards Gala, also celebrated were eight retailers under the age of 35 as part of the NHPA Young Retailer of the Year program. 

“Tonight is about honoring the people who are building, growing, and giving back—at every level,” said Awards Gala co-host Cody Goeppner, director of education and training, North American Hardware & Paint Association. “The Young Retailer of the Year Awards honor the next generation of retailers—those 35 and under who are already making a significant impact in their stores, their communities, and across our industry.”

The 2025 honorees include:

  • Jay Engler, Busy Beaver Building Centers
  • Jacqueline Fenton, Hassett Ace Hardware
  • Ryan Leger, Richibucto Home Hardware Building Centre
  • Huong Luu, Luu Color Center
  • Brookelyn McClellan, Hardware Sales
  • Matthew Spinks, Lumber King
  • Mitchell Stadtlander, Cedar Mountain True Value
  • Skylar Stevenson, Stevenson’s Ace Hardware

Now in its 29th year, the Young Retailer of the Year Awards are presented by the North American Hardware and Paint Association and supported by American Hardware & Lumber Insurance, Midwest Fastener, Wooster Brush Company and ECI Software Solutions.
